About The Role
This role is responsible for Geocycle’s GMA (Greater Montreal Area) market, sales, marketing, business development, operations and logistics. The focus will be centered around identifying potential waste streams and customers for which a cement plant may provide superior value than current disposal options. The position will also develop pre-processing capabilities in the region so as to provide an alternative fuel source to Amrize’s Saint Constant cement plant. Additionally, the position will also work closely with ACM’s teams to develop opportunities to bring in was streams from their primary business. The full cycle of this role will have an impact towards finding solutions to sort/ treat waste streams, logistic solutions, regulatory compliance, adapt to cement plant constraints and find an economic solution that yields sustainable value for the generator and cement operations, with a primary goal of developing supply for Project North Star.
